.section-recruit-top-work{margin-top:78px;position:relative}@media screen and (min-width:768px){.section-recruit-top-work{margin-top:132px}}@media screen and (min-width:1050px){.section-recruit-top-work{margin-top:0;padding-bottom:110px}}@media screen and (min-width:768px){.section-recruit-top-work:before{background-position:50%;background-repeat:no-repeat;background-size:contain;bottom:-84px;content:"";display:block;height:285px;position:absolute;right:0;width:310px;z-index:-1}}@media screen and (min-width:1050px){.section-recruit-top-work:before{bottom:-234px;height:548px;width:441px}.recruit-top-work__contents{align-items:flex-end;border-top:1px solid rgba(47,47,47,.15);display:grid;gap:50px;grid-template-columns:1fr 230px;padding-top:119px}}.recruit-top-work__button--pc{display:none}@media screen and (min-width:1050px){.recruit-top-work__button--sp{display:none}.recruit-top-work__button--pc{display:block}}.recruit-top-work__list{display:grid;gap:40px;margin-top:39px}@media screen and (min-width:768px){.recruit-top-work__list{gap:60px 28px;grid-template-columns:1fr 1fr;margin-top:63px}}@media screen and (min-width:1050px){.recruit-top-work__list{gap:60px 25px;grid-template-columns:1fr 1fr 1fr}}.recruit-top-work__list__item__anchor__img{aspect-ratio:67/40;border:1px solid var(--color-pale);box-sizing:border-box;overflow:hidden;position:relative;width:100%}@media screen and (min-width:768px){.recruit-top-work__list__item__anchor__img{aspect-ratio:32/25}}.recruit-top-work__list__item__anchor img{height:100%;left:50%;object-fit:cover;position:absolute;top:50%;transform:translate(-50%,-50%);transition:transform .3s;width:100%}.recruit-top-work__list__item__anchor:focus img{transform:translate(-50%,-50%) scale(1.05)}@media screen and (min-width:1050px){.recruit-top-work__list__item__anchor:hover img{transform:translate(-50%,-50%) scale(1.05)}}.recruit-top-work__list__item__anchor__heading-3{color:var(--color-main);font-size:1.6rem;font-weight:600;letter-spacing:.08em;line-height:var(--lh-heading);margin-top:12px;transition:color .3s}.recruit-top-work__list__item__anchor:focus .recruit-top-work__list__item__anchor__heading-3{color:var(--color-point)}@media screen and (min-width:768px){.recruit-top-work__list__item__anchor__heading-3{font-size:1.8rem;margin-top:14px}}@media screen and (min-width:1050px){.recruit-top-work__list__item__anchor:hover .recruit-top-work__list__item__anchor__heading-3{color:var(--color-point)}}.recruit-top-work__list__item__anchor__taglist{display:flex;flex-direction:row;flex-wrap:wrap;gap:6px;margin-top:10px}@media screen and (min-width:768px){.recruit-top-work__list__item__anchor__taglist{margin-top:15px}}.recruit-top-work__list__item__anchor__taglist__item__inner{background-color:#f0f0f0;border-radius:12px;color:#030000;display:inline-block;font-size:1.3rem;letter-spacing:.08em;line-height:var(--lh-normal-text);padding:1.5px 13.5px 2px}.recruit-top-work .link-button{margin-left:auto;margin-right:auto;margin-top:37px;min-width:150px}@media screen and (min-width:768px){.recruit-top-work .link-button{margin-top:48px}}@media screen and (min-width:1050px){.recruit-top-work .link-button{margin-top:0}}